CSPA Seminar to Focus on Cleaning Product Development and Sustainability

WASHINGTON, DC (January 27, 2010) — The Consumer Specialty Products Association (CSPA) is continuing its cleaning products seminar series with a high-impact, full day course led by industry experts that will provide participants with a deeper understanding of ingredient selection and the issues related to the optimal development of sustainable cleaning products.

The full-day seminar, developed by the CSPA Cleaning Products Division Education Committee to further professional development and product stewardship, will be held in Chicago, May 3 at the Downtown Marriott, just one day prior to CSPA’s Mid-Year Meeting. Attendees will better understand not only the individual components of a formulation, but also the need for these ingredients to work in concert. The course will also provide an overview of market trends from a global perspective, with emphasis on product forms, raw materials, washing procedures, testing methods, general formulation technology and the newest green regulatory requirements and component trends.

The seminar is a must-attend for experienced researchers, technicians, managers, technical services representatives and sales professionals specializing in household and industrial cleaning markets.
